April 28

Canned Juice Anniversary

Food Days

What Is Canned Juice Anniversary?

Every year on April 28th is "Canned Juice Anniversary," marking the day in 1954 when canned juice was sold in Japan for the first time. It was released by Meiji Seika (now Meiji), who put mandarin orange juice into cans. This launch helped spread a culture of enjoying juice that could be stored long-term and carried easily.

The Background and History of Canned Juice

In the 1950s, refrigerators were not yet common in Japanese households. Canned juice attracted attention as a beverage that kept well and could be enjoyed anywhere. By applying canning technology, fruit juice drinks could be preserved hygienically, bringing about a major shift in the beverage market.

  • April 28, 1954: Japan's first canned juice (mandarin orange juice) was released.
  • No pull-tabs at first: Early cans had to be opened with a can opener -- the convenient drinking openings we know today didn't exist yet.
  • Growth alongside Japan's economic boom: The rise of vending machines led to an explosive spread of canned beverage culture.

Scientific and Technical Facts About Canned Juice

  • Excellent preservation: Blocking out light and air helps prevent oxidation, preserving the drink's flavor.
  • The rise of aluminum cans: Today's mainstream aluminum cans are lightweight and highly recyclable, reducing environmental impact.
  • Great for carbonated drinks: Cans are highly pressure-resistant and prevent carbon dioxide from escaping, making them ideal for carbonated beverages.

Fun Trivia About Canned Juice

  • Japan's first vending machine wasn't for juice: The first vending machine, which appeared in 1904, dispensed train tickets -- beverage vending machines didn't become common until the 1960s.
  • The birth of the pull-tab: Developed in the U.S. in the 1960s and adopted in Japan from the 1970s. Today, "stay-on tabs" are standard for environmental reasons.
  • Region-specific canned drinks: Many limited-edition regional juices and retro-design cans are popular as collectibles.
